Belden Alpha Wire Black Hook-Up Wire, 0.3mm² Cross-Sectional Area, 30m Length - Premium Series - 5852 BK005


This hook-up wire from Belden's Alpha Wire range is ideal for making internal connections in your electronic devices. The cable jacket is made from tough PTFE (polytetrafluoroethylene) material, which has effective insulation properties to prevent overheating in temperatures as high as +200°C. This wire is unshielded, which makes for faster stripping, handling and termination. It has a bend radius 10 times the cable diameter, so it's ideal for use in tight spaces and small appliances.

Features & Benefits


• Silver-plated copper conductor is highly conductive and resistant to corrosion

• 1.37lbs maximum pull tension reduces the chance of tearing

• 30m length for multiple cut-and-fix applications

• Reel packaging for easy handling and storage

Is PTFE the same as Teflon?


Yes – Teflon is a trademarked brand name for PTFE so they have the same qualities.

Where should I use a PTFE insulated wire?


PTFE is very resistant to solvents like oil and fuel. This makes wires coated in it suitable for applications that need lubrication. It's also ideal for use in humid environments.
